电商行业的竞争日益激烈,用户对于购物体验的要求也越来越高。实时数据同步能够使商家及时获取商品信息、库存状态、订单详情等,从而做出准确的决策,如调整营销策略、优化库存管理等。然而,传统的数据同步方式在处理海量数据时往往面临性能瓶颈,导致数据同步延迟高、系统稳定性差等问题。量子计算作为一种全新的计算方式,以其独特的并行性和高速处理能力,为解决这些问题提供了新的机遇。
二、淘宝实时数据接口现状与挑战
(一)现状
淘宝API接口涵盖了商品搜索、商品详情、交易订单、用户信息、物流信息等多个方面。例如,商品搜索相关接口包括按关键字搜索商品、按图搜索商品、搜索天猫商品等;商品详情相关接口包括获取商品详情、获取商品评论、获取商品类目等。通过这些接口,开发者和合作伙伴可以获取淘宝平台上的丰富数据资源,实现数据的获取与应用。
(二)挑战
- 性能瓶颈:随着数据量的不断增长,传统的计算方式在处理海量数据时速度较慢,无法满足实时数据同步的需求。例如,在获取大量商品详情信息时,可能需要较长的响应时间,导致用户获取的信息不及时。
- 安全风险:传统加密算法面临着被量子计算破解的潜在风险。一旦加密算法被破解,淘宝API通信的安全性将受到严重威胁,用户的敏感信息可能被窃取。
- 业务复杂度提高:电商业务的不断拓展和复杂化,对数据接口的实时性和准确性提出了更高的要求。例如,在促销活动期间,订单量大幅增加,需要实时更新库存状态和订单信息,以确保交易的顺利进行。
三、量子计算赋能淘宝实时数据接口的原理
(一)量子计算的特性
量子计算的基本单位是量子比特(qubit),与经典计算中的比特(bit)不同,量子比特可以同时处于0和1的叠加态。这种特性使得量子计算机能够在同一时间内处理多个计算任务,实现并行计算。量子纠缠是量子比特之间的一种特殊关联,使得一个量子比特的状态变化能够瞬间影响到另一个与之纠缠的量子比特,为量子计算机提供了超高速的信息传输和处理能力。
(二)量子计算在淘宝实时数据接口中的应用
- QKD系统保障通信安全:QKD(量子密钥分发)系统利用量子力学的原理,为API通信生成安全的量子密钥,实现加密通信。例如,在电商平台的各个数据中心之间、电商平台与支付机构之间建立QKD链路,确保数据传输的安全性。QKD系统的原理是基于量子态的不可克隆性和测量对量子态的干扰性。当发送方将量子比特编码成特定的量子态并发送给接收方时,任何窃听者对量子比特的测量都会改变其量子态,从而被发送方和接收方察觉。通过这种方式,QKD系统能够生成绝对安全的密钥,用于加密API通信数据,防止数据泄露和恶意攻击。
- 量子随机数生成器:量子随机数生成器可以产生真正的随机数,用于加密算法的密钥生成。与传统的伪随机数生成器相比,量子随机数生成器具有更高的安全性和不可预测性。在淘宝API加密通信系统中集成量子随机数生成器,能够提高密钥的安全性。例如,在生成加密密钥时,使用量子随机数生成器产生的随机数作为密钥的一部分,使得密钥更加难以被破解。
- 抗量子加密算法:量子计算的强大计算能力可能会在短时间内破解传统加密算法。为了应对这一挑战,企业可以采用抗量子加密算法来保护淘宝API通信。抗量子加密算法是专门为抵御量子计算攻击而设计的,如基于格的加密算法、基于编码的加密算法等。结合传统加密算法和抗量子加密算法的优点,采用混合加密方案。例如,在数据传输过程中,使用传统加密算法对数据进行加密,同时使用抗量子加密算法对传统加密算法的密钥进行保护。这种混合加密方案可以提高加密通信的安全性和效率。
四、量子计算赋能淘宝实时数据接口的性能突破
(一)数据处理速度提升
量子计算的并行处理能力使得淘宝实时数据接口能够在短时间内处理大量数据。例如,在获取商品详情信息时,量子计算可以同时对多个商品的数据进行处理,大大缩短了响应时间。据实际案例显示,某大型电商企业利用量子计算技术提升淘宝API实时数据同步的性能后,数据同步的延迟降低了300%,商品信息更新更加及时,库存管理更加精准。
(二)系统稳定性增强
量子计算的高效处理能力减少了系统的负载,提高了系统的稳定性。在面对高并发请求时,量子计算可以快速处理数据,避免系统出现崩溃或卡顿现象。例如,在促销活动期间,订单量大幅增加,量子计算可以实时更新库存状态和订单信息,确保系统的稳定运行。
(三)安全性能提升
量子安全加密技术为淘宝API通信提供了无条件的安全性。基于物理定律的安全性不受计算能力提升的影响,即使攻击者拥有无限的计算能力,也无法窃取量子密钥,从而保证了淘宝API传输过程中密钥的绝对安全。通过对数据进行加密处理,量子安全加密确保只有授权的接收方能够解密和读取数据,从而有效防止数据泄露和恶意攻击。